Introduction to the verb sédentariser
The English translation of the French verb sédentariser is “to settle” or “to become sedentary.” It is pronounced as “seh-dahn-tah-ree-zay.”
The language origin of sédentariser can be traced back to the Latin word “sedere,” meaning “to sit.” In everyday French, it is most often used to describe the act of settling down and staying in one place for a longer period of time.

Table of the Present Tense Conjugation of sédentariser
Pronoun | Conjugation | Short Example | English Translation |
---|---|---|---|

Tu | Tu sédentarises | Tu sédentarises ton chat en lui donnant trop de nourriture. | You make your cat sedentary by feeding it too much. |
Il | Il sédentarise | Il sédentarise ses enfants en les laissant jouer aux jeux vidéos toute la journée. | He makes his children sedentary by letting them play video games all day. |
Elle | Elle sédentarise | Elle sédentarise son chien en le gardant à l’intérieur toute la journée. | She makes her dog sedentary by keeping him inside all day. |
On | On sédentarise | On sédentarise facilement lorsqu’on travaille à un bureau. | We easily become sedentary when working at a desk. |
Nous | Nous sédentarisons | Nous sédentarisons notre mode de vie en prenant la voiture pour tout. | We make our lifestyle sedentary by taking the car for everything. |
Vous | Vous sédentarisez | Vous sédentarisez votre corps en étant assis toute la journée au bureau. | You make your body sedentary by sitting all day at work. |
Ils | Ils sédentarisent | Ils sédentarisent leur famille en passant trop de temps devant la télévision. | They make their family sedentary by spending too much time watching TV. |
Elles | Elles sédentarisent | Elles sédentarisent leurs enfants en les inscrivant à trop d’activités sédentaires. | They make their children sedentary by enrolling them in too many sedentary activities. |
